The Thrilling Finish at Value City Arena
In an electrifying finish at Value City Arena, the Ohio State Buckeyes secured a hard-fought 86-78 victory over the Iowa Hawkeyes in a pivotal Women’s College Basketball matchup. The arena was buzzing with excitement as the final seconds ticked down, and the crowd watched with bated breath as Cotie McMahon made a crucial and-1 layup to seal the deal. The shot not only added to the Buckeyes’ lead but also underscored their resilience and determination throughout the game.
